LinkedIn has an employee rating of 3.8 out of 5 stars, based on 7,647 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have a good working experience there. The LinkedIn employ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Informationstechnologie industry (3.9 stars).

Pros

Free food but you can get paid better elsewhere and pay for your own choice of food.

Cons

Company is going through a very trying period of post IPO sustaining mode. Valuable human resources who brought the company to public are not treasured - they are leaving or let go. Replacement resources are filling in ten fold with lower productivity, less capability and no desire to deliver.

Not what it used to be

Pros

-Smart co-workers -Fast paced environment -Frequent opportunity to beta test new products -Free catered lunches, drinks, snacks, Froyo

Cons

-Hostile environment: Bullying and workplace violence. I've personally experienced this as well as others across my organization. -Middle management is unable to manage expectations from executive leadership team resulting in burn out and demoralization of those doing the work on the ground. -Many of the inspiring leaders that built up Linkedin to what it is today have left or will be leaving Linkedin soon. -Very political and hierarchical
